Abstract The present work s t u d i e d t h e effect o f c l i m a t i c conditions and s o i l c h a r a c t e r s p r e v a i l i n g at three governorates in Egypt ( a t Kafr El-Sheikh, El-Fayoum and El-Salhia area) on the growth, chemical composition, seed yield, quality of seed o i l and infrared (IR) spectra of flax xylem in addition t o t h e technological properties of particle board made from f l a x o b t a i n e d from the three sites of study. The study a l s o s t u d i e d the effect o f mixing f l a x shives with different percentages of white pine shavings and using different g l u e l e v e l s and pressing conditions on the properties o f manufactured p a r t i c l e boards. The main r e s u l t s of t h i s work are summarized as follows: - Flax p l a n t s showed better growth at K a f r El-Sheikh s i t e S with the highest number of planf/m2 , . plant height, technical length, flowering region length, dry weights of different plant o r g a n s and s t r a w yield. - Stem of flax at El-Salhia s i t e was found to becbzua~terized by great t o t a l s e c t i o n area, wide xylem a r e a a n d high ratio of xylem to t o t a l cross section, |
